Tiangge Find | The Zipper Tote

13 July 2007 380 views 3 Comments

Dark Brown Tote with Zipper AccentsDark Brown Tote with Zipper Accents
Ruins, BF Homes, ParaƱaque
Priced at Php 380.00

Having searched for a bag, not necessarily to replace my black Chanel bag but simply to ease off on its use because I’m in danger of ruining it completely. I’ve been using it to carry my baby (my 400D) around, you see. Well, on top of my Moleskine, wallet, a book or two, my kikay kit, etc, that is. It’s just too much load for a dainty handbag. So, whenever I’m out shopping, I’ve been on the lookout for potential takers.

Then one day, I stumbled upon a quaint itty, bitty stall in Ruins, a local tiangge in BF Homes. I stepped in a space that can only house a maximum of 3 people together with all the goodies you can buy from their shop named, ANGELIque (yes, that’s how the name looked like in print, in a different, girl-y font, of course). Yes. It was that small and, er, narrow.

I found the bag adorable, definitely bigger than the bag I’m currently using but, somehow, I’m still not satisfied. I need a larger bag. I want the Kenneth Cole Tote! Sigh. I’ve simply have got to learn to be content with this one for now.

A bit of trivia on the bag. My dear friend Raissa happens to own one exactly like it and it was a gift from a friend who came from Hong Kong. Apparently, it was priced at HK$100 (around Php 700.00)! She also told me that she knows someone else who bought one at Divisoria for only Php 250.00! Egad.

And I thought I found a really good deal. Heh. Try and beat that, huh? LOL.
